In the crypto space, OneCoinās $4.5 billion scam stands as the ultimate cautionary tale. Born in 2014, marketed as the ānext Bitcoin,ā OneCoin wasnāt just a Ponzi schemeāit was a masterpiece of deception. Created by the elusive Ruja Ignatova, OneCoin promised moonshot returns and convinced millions to buy into the illusion. But hereās the brutal truth: there was no blockchain. No real coin. Just a web of lies designed to rob investors blind.
Ignatova vanished in 2017, leaving behind a trail of shattered dreams and lost fortunes. Sheās still on the run, but the damage is done. Investors lost billions, and the crypto community was forever scarred.
